Why These Are the Top Flooring Installers Contractors in Church View

** The flooring installer market serving Church View, Virginia, is characteristic of a rural-to-suburban service area. The competition is not saturated with large national chains but is instead dominated by a select number of established, local, and family-owned businesses. This often translates to a higher degree of personalized customer service and long-term accountability within the community. The average quality of service is generally high, as these businesses rely heavily on word-of-mouth and local reputation. Pricing is competitive but can be slightly higher than in urban centers due to travel time and the cost of operating in a less dense market. Homeowners should expect typical project quotes to range from **$3-$8 per square foot for material-intensive installations like laminate/LVP**, with specialized services like **hardwood refinishing costing $4-$7 per square foot** and **custom tile work starting at $10+ per square foot**. It is always recommended to obtain multiple, detailed estimates for any project.

2How does the humid, coastal Virginia climate affect my choice of flooring and its installation?

Church View's proximity to the Chesapeake Bay and Rappahannock River creates a humid environment with significant seasonal moisture variation, which is a primary concern. We highly recommend moisture-resistant options like luxury vinyl plank (LVP) or tile for basements and ground-level installations. For solid hardwood, proper acclimation of the wood to your home's interior humidity for 5-7 days prior to installation is non-negotiable to prevent warping or gapping, and a vapor barrier is often required.

3Are there specific times of year that are better or worse for scheduling flooring installation in this region?

Yes, seasonal planning is wise. Late spring and early fall are often ideal, offering moderate temperatures and lower humidity, which aids in material acclimation and adhesive curing. Winters are manageable, but scheduling can be affected by holidays. The peak summer humidity can extend acclimation times for natural materials, while rainy springs may delay projects if your installer is also addressing subfloor moisture remediation, a common issue in our coastal climate.

5My home has a crawl space. Are there special installation considerations I need to be aware of?

Absolutely. Proper crawl space encapsulation and ventilation are paramount in our humid climate before installing any new flooring. A damp or flooded crawl space will ruin most flooring materials. A qualified local installer will inspect this space first and likely recommend installing a high-quality vapor barrier (minimum 6-mil polyethylene) and ensuring adequate ventilation to protect your investment. This is a standard and crucial preparatory step for many homes in the Tidewater region.
